Chicago Cubs @ Philadelphia Phillies

1961-08-22 Β· Night game Β· Shibe Park Β· Att: 4957 Β· 82Β°F, cloudy, dry Β· 2:15

Philadelphia Phillies defeated Chicago Cubs 6–0. Philadelphia Phillies put up 4 in the 7th. Art Mahaffey earned the win. Don Demeter went 2-for-4 with 1 HR and 3 RBI.
